Similarity caching

Proceedings of the twenty-eighth ACM SIGMOD-SIGACT-SIGART symposium on Principles of database systems, 2009
We introduce the similarity caching problem, a variant of classical caching in which an algorithm can return an element from the cache that is similar, but not necessarily identical, to the query element. We are motivated by buffer management questions in approximate nearest-neighbor applications, especially in the context of caching targeted ...

Annex cache: a cache assist to implement selective caching

Microprocessors and Microsystems, 1999
Efficient instruction and data caches are extremely important for achieving good performance from modern high performance processors. Conventional cache architectures exploit locality, but do so rather blindly. By forcing all references through a single structure, the cache’s effectiveness on many references is reduced.

Advising cache for lower cache

Proceedings of the 11th International Conference on Ubiquitous Information Management and Communication, 2017
In a virtualized environment, such as a cloud computing environment, guest and host operating systems run simultaneously. Both of the operating systems have page caches for disk accesses. In such an environment, the host operating system cache does not work effectively because of negative temporal locality of access and duplicated storing in both the ...
